What Is the Cost of Living Near Cleveland?

Understanding the cost of living near Cleveland is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Superintendent.
Cleveland's Cost of Living Index is approximately 77.5 (22.5% less expensive than US average; 14.6% less than OH average). Major city on Lake Erie, medical hub, very affordable housing. RTA bus/rail. When planning your budget based on a salary from Superintendent,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$850 - $1,300+ A significant portion of Superintendent sal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$240 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$95 (RT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$370 - $550 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$660+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,155 - $3,385+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
